Output 840ba176bc017af85661d208fef8f1c816fe7b50788b60323487e4be6d406908:32

value
10012387
script pubkey
OP_0 OP_PUSHBYTES_20 a4ba82c07f8ff0effc39056a635b7d0707e60148
address
bc1q5jag9srl3lcwllpeq44xxkmaqur7vq2gaktxy6
transaction
840ba176bc017af85661d208fef8f1c816fe7b50788b60323487e4be6d406908
spent
true